As Gaddy stated, there's numerous posts on the staff forum about it. Simon and JLH opened the server on their own accord without staff input. A couple staff members did a bit to push 1-alt along for a short period of time, however the staff at the time wanted the server to be closed for a short period of time so they could make changes to better suit 1 character. When Simon and JLH butted heads with the staff at the time, those staff members pretty much said they would do stuff for multi because doing stuff for 1-alt was a losing battle. 

 

That being said, Travayne ran off a couple of the staff members as well, which included at the very least Stig and Pandilex... and possibly JLH.

 

However, since the staff abandoned 1a, the game ended up with a bunch of staff members over the years who only ran events and players complaining they never got anything new. Staff could have worked on the game to make some changes. It wasn't until Maarten came around did we really see anything, then jase ran him off by repeatedly banning him, then jase got banned for cheating...
